Columbia House Music Club is no more...
I just got this e-mail tonight....
----------------- We're contacting you to let you know that the Columbia House Music Club is officially closing its doors. Because you are such a valued customer, we are taking this opportunity to introduce you to BMG Music Service, where you can enjoy benefits similar to your Columbia House Music Club membership and more. As a member of BMG Music Service, any remaining Columbia House Music Club purchase commitments that you might have will be waived. Plus, your Bonus Points will not be lost�they will be converted into BMG's Music Points. And to get you started, BMG will also give each Columbia House member enough additional Music Points for a FREE CD (a shipping and handling charge will be added to each selection). As a member of BMG Music Service, you will also get: The Greatest Selection Of Any Music Club BMG Music Service has over 14,000 titles from every genre of music. Whether you're looking for current hits or landmark albums, new music is constantly being added to the Club. The Convenience Of A "Paperless Club" Option Choose an online membership and receive all of your Club promotions by email, instantly accept or decline your Featured Selection and, with BMG's Featured Selection Reminder service, you will never miss a reply-by date. So watch your mailbox in September for details about your BMG Music Service membership and your first opportunity to start enjoying the Club's benefits. If you have any questions regarding the upcoming changes to your membership, please visit the Columbia House Music Club Help Section or contact customer service by replying to this email. Please note that the last day to order from Columbia House Music Club's catalog and website will be August 22nd, 2005. Thank you again for being a valued member of Columbia House Music Club, and as a music lover, we know you'll enjoy being a part of the BMG Music Service family. Sincerely, Your friends at Columbia House P.S.-If you are also a Columbia House DVD Club member, your DVD membership will not be affected by this change. You will continue to receive your Columbia House DVD Club mailings as usual. |
